Top 10 Technology Trends Expected to Define 2026

A look at technology trends for 2026 illustrates the movement away from isolated innovations towards harmonious systems that blend AI, energy, and connectivity. Below are ten key trends poised to reshape our world:

1. Agentic AI and Autonomous Software Systems

No longer limited to routine tasks, Agentic AI is set to take charge of executing and refining workflows autonomously. In industries like customer support and software deployment, businesses will increasingly rely on these intelligent systems to lower operational costs and enhance responsiveness—creating a more efficient work environment.

2. Solid-State Batteries and Next-Gen Energy Storage

Switching to solid materials, solid-state batteries not only enhance energy density but also improve safety, enabling faster charging and longer runtimes. As their production ramps up, these batteries will revolutionize electric vehicles and consumer electronics, offering more reliable energy solutions.

3. Neuromorphic and Brain-Inspired Computing

Taking a leaf from the human brain’s architecture, neuromorphic chips process data with remarkable energy efficiency. Designed for real-time learning, these chips will be crucial in supporting medical monitoring, smart sensors, and robotics—operating smoothly without tethering to the cloud.

4. Early-Stage 6G Connectivity and Ultra-Low Latency Networks

With preliminary 6G trials already in motion, the potential for ultra-high-bandwidth and instantaneous data transmission is on the horizon. Such advancements will facilitate everything from coordinated autonomous systems to holographic communication—elevating connectivity to new heights.

5. Quantum Computing Stabilization and Error Correction

Transitioning from theoretical exploration to practical application, quantum computing is achieving greater reliability. With advances in error correction, mid-scale quantum computers will tackle optimization and cryptography challenges, moving from isolated labs to enterprise environments.

6. Spatial Computing and Affordable AR Glasses

The blending of digital data with physical spaces through spatial computing is becoming more accessible. The decreasing costs of augmented reality glasses will soon transform productivity in sectors such as logistics and training, bridging the gap between reality and the digital world.

7. AI-Driven Cybersecurity and Self-Healing Networks

The increasing reliance on AI in cybersecurity means systems can now independently detect and counter threats. This "self-healing" capability will become essential as digital attack surfaces become more complex.

8. Synthetic Biology in Industrial Manufacturing

Synthetic biology is set to streamline production by employing engineered microorganisms for creating pharmaceuticals and materials at scale—ultimately cutting down costs and minimizing environmental impacts across industries.

9. Edge AI Expansion Across Consumer Devices

With Edge AI, devices can process data locally, significantly improving privacy and reducing latency. By 2026, this model will be incorporated into smartphones, wearables, and smart home devices, enhancing user experience while maintaining security.

10. Human-Machine Collaboration in the Workplace

Rather than substituting humans, automation is evolving to support and augment human roles. Employees will increasingly focus on strategic and creative tasks, while AI handles routine processes, emphasizing collaborative relationships between humans and machines.

Top 5 Emerging Tech Innovations Gaining Momentum in 2026

As emerging tech for 2026 reveals, several innovations transitioning from limited trials to real-world applications are set to make a significant impact:

  1. Brain-Computer Interfaces (BCIs): These devices convert neural signals into digital commands and are advancing towards regulated commercial use, mainly in medical and communicative applications.

  2. Fusion Energy Breakthroughs: Progress in fusion reactors is leading to the possibility of net-positive energy returns, influencing future energy strategies.

  3. Orbital and High-Altitude Data Centers: Utilizing natural cooling and optimized latency, these data centers challenge conventional cloud infrastructure, paving the way for energy-efficient storage solutions.

  4. Humanoid Robotics for Logistics and Healthcare: To help alleviate labor shortages, improvements in dexterity and AI control are enabling humanoid robots to assist in repetitive tasks.

  5. Blockchain-Integrated AI Systems: By employing blockchain for verifiable data sources, the integration enhances the transparency and reliability of AI systems, especially in financial services and supply chains.
